Why We Built Soapie

Soapie was built to connect the formula, the batch, the cure board, and the cost record in one local-first workshop app.

1 min read
April 3, 2026

Soapie exists because soapmaking tools often stop too early. They calculate the formula, then leave the maker to manage the actual workshop in disconnected notes, spreadsheets, and memory.

The gap we cared about

We wanted one product that could connect:

  • formulation
  • batch execution
  • cure tracking
  • cost history

The product stance

The app is intentionally local-first and deliberately not subscription-first at launch. That is not a marketing line. It is part of the trust model the workflow depends on.
